The student has at his disposal not only the full complement of GSP tools, but also a specially constructed collection of Poincaré universe tools (either previously downloaded into the Toolbox, or downloaded individually via links). Many of these tools were constructed as direct analogues to the corresponding Euclidean tools (e.g. tools to construct segments or measure angles, or . . .), while others are specifically Poincaré oriented (e.g. a tool to construct the [unique] common perpendicular to two divergent Poincaré lines, or the line asymptotic to a given one, or . . .). The student is also given strategically placed links to the "empty" Poincare universe sketch to encourage him to experiment with these tools to answer his own questions.
